Job Description - Mechanic

This is a full-time hourly position offering health, dental, vision, and life insurance, generous paid time off (vacation, personal days, sick days and 10 paid holidays), IMRF pension and facility benefits such as free aquatic membership, free golf privileges, and discounts on programming.

Job Summary


The Mechanic oversees the maintenance, safe operation, and lifecycle management of the Lisle Park District fleet and maintenance equipment. This includes prioritizing repair assignments and preventive maintenance to ensure optimal functioning of gasoline and diesel vehicles, trailers, mowers, and small-engine tools. Additional responsibilities include establishing procedures maintaining accurate records, and managing vehicle-related budgets.



Primary Duties


Major responsibilities include the following.  Other responsibilities may be assigned.  




  1. Diagnoses and troubleshoots vehicles and equipment, tests electrical circuits and hydraulic pressures, inspects performance, and disassembles and repairs units by replacing defective components and parts.

  2. Performs engine repairs, including engine
    replacement, valve grinding and lapping, engine tuning, and maintenance of brake, hydraulic, cooling, and lubrication systems.

  3. Performs routine vehicle and equipment maintenance including lubrication checks, winterization, and preventive servicing of fluids, tires, and filters on vehicles, mowers, and tractors.

  4. Perform weld, braze and torch cut operations on vehicles and equipment as required; fabricates steel components as needed.

  5. Manages parts inventory and ordering, maintains accurate vehicle and equipment maintenance and repair records, coordinates inspections, and documents service history.

  6. Conducts safety inspections on repaired vehicles and equipment prior to release, coordinates DOT safety lane inspections and towing as needed, and oversees vendor and contracted services.

  7. Operates park district vehicles for testing, transporting parts and other related tasks.

  8. Establishes fleet maintenance, repair, and safety policies and procedures, and assists in developing and conducting staff training on the safe operation of vehicles and equipment.

  9. Oversees the purchase and liquidation of district fleet assets while assessing vehicle and equipment needs, estimating repair or replacement costs, and supporting annual budget recommendations.



Qualifications



    High school diploma or equivalent is required; formal training from an accredited technical school, trade school, auto technology, or similar training program is preferred. 


     


    Minimum of 3 years of automotive repair experience and 2 years small-engine repair experience (or equivalent combination). Must possess knowledge of both gas and diesel engines. Must be skilled in the safe use of tools, materials, and equipment.



    Must possess a valid Illinois Driver’s License with excellent driving record. 


    ASE certification or ability to obtain within 90 days of hire. Must maintain the certification as a condition of employment.



    Physical requirements include: good speaking, hearing and vision abilities, and strong manual dexterity. Requires extended periods of standing, walking, climbing, bending, reaching, stooping, twisting, and operating equipment. The ability to lift and carry up to 50 pounds occasionally.  Anything lifted over 50 pounds must be achieved with assistance (mechanical or team-lift).



    Will work in a garage environment with exposure to gasoline, engine fluids, chemicals, dust, noise, heights, confined spaces, cleaning agents and related fumes.  



    Typical work week is Monday-Friday, 7am-3pm. May require on-call hours for emergency repair needs as required.


     
    Pay is based off previous experience. The target hiring range is $29-32/hr and the wage scale for this position is $24.36/hr-36/hr.



    About Us


    Lisle Park District is a local government agency located 25 miles west of Chicago in DuPage County, Illinois. The Park District maintains 43 beautiful parks covering 397 acres and provides recreational programming. Major facilities include a community center, recreation center, Sea Lion Aquatic Park, River Bend Golf Club, and the Museums at Lisle Station Museum.  Our vision is to be a place where everyone belongs.
